
/* * Author: candy(930227) * Version: 0.1.0 * Compile Date: 2017-03-17 15:02*//* CSS Document*/
body, div, dl, dt, dd, ul, ol, li, h1, h2, h3, h4, h5, h6, pre, form, fieldset, input, textarea, p, blockquote, th, td{padding: 0;margin: 0;}
ol, ul, dl{list-style: none;}
img{border: none;}
table{border-collapse: collapse;border-spacing: 0;}
input, textarea, select{font: 12px "Microsoft YaHei", simsun, tahoma;outline: none;}
a{color: #ffd33e;text-decoration: none;outline: none;}
a:hover{text-decoration: none;}
h1, h2, h3, h4, h5, h6{font-weight: normal;font-size: 100%;}
body{background: #1d1b1e;color: #fff;font: 18px/1.5 "Microsoft Yahei";}
.full-bg{background: url(full-bg.jpg) no-repeat center top;}
/*wrapper*/.wrapper{width: 1226px;margin: 0 auto;}
/*header*/.header{position: relative;height: 582px;background: url("header.jpg") center top no-repeat;}
#contt {background: url(bg.gif);width: 340px;height: 270px;position: relative;left: 10px;top: 240px;border-radius: 4px;}
.main-01{position: relative;width: 1226px;height: 550px;background: url(main01.jpg) center top no-repeat;}
.btn-download{position: absolute;top: 15px;left: 10px;z-index: 5;width: 341px;height: 203px;color: #504117;font-size: 24px;line-height: 203px;text-align: center;font-weight: bold;text-shadow: 0 1px 1px #fff;background-repeat: no-repeat;}
.btn-download:hover{background-repeat: no-repeat;}
.btn-download span{position: absolute;width: 100%;top: 120px;left: 0;color: #504117;font-size: 16px;line-height: 24px;font-weight: normal;text-shadow: none;}
.btn-download{background-position:-22px -269px}
.btn-download:hover{background-position:-22px -492px}
.step-mod .step-num,.step-mod .btn-step,.step-mod .btn-step:hover,.btn-download,.btn-download:hover,.reward li,.reward li.on,.btn-lottery,.btn-lottery:hover,.pagination span,.pagination .swiper-active-switch,.pop-close, .pop-register-close,.pop-btn,.pop-btn:hover,.pop-btn-02,.pop-btn-02:hover,.btn-new,.btn-new:hover,.btn-game,.btn-game:hover{background-image: url(style_z.png)}
#lucker{margin:10px 10px 0 10px;overflow:hidden;border-top:2px solid #4fa601;-moz-border-radius:2px;-webkit-border-radius:2px;border-radius:2px;}
#lucker .title {line-height:30px;padding:15px;background:#f8f8f8;border:1px solid #e5e5e5;border-top:none;}
#lucker .title font {float:right;color:#f00;font-size:14px;font-weight:normal;}
#lucker p {font-size:15px;line-height:30px;padding:15px;border:1px solid #e5e5e5;}
#luck {overflow:hidden;-moz-border-radius:2px;-webkit-border-radius:2px;border-radius:2px;}
.renav {overflow:hidden;height:265px;}
#luck ul li {font-size:13px;line-height:25px;padding:48px 15px 15px 15px;border-bottom:1px solid #999;position:relative;}
#luck ul li b {color:#c09;font-weight:normal;position:absolute;top:15px;left:15px;}
#luck ul li i {color:#999;font-style:normal;position:absolute;top:15px;right:15px;}
#luck ul li font {color:#f60;}
#lottery{padding-bottom:12px;-moz-border-radius:2px;-webkit-border-radius:2px;border-radius:2px;position: absolute;top: 15px;left: 360px;}
#lottery table {border-collapse:collapse;border-spacing:0;}
#lottery table td{text-align:center;background: url(style_z.png);background-position:-88px -715px;width:275px;height:165px;padding:0 5px 5px 0;}
#lottery table td img{display: block;width: 143px;height: 108px;margin: 0 auto;}
#lottery table td span{color: #e5dbc3;}
#lottery table td a{width:275px;height:165px;line-height:165px;display:block;color:#fdcdce;text-align:center;font-size:30px;outline:none;-moz-border-radius:2px;-webkit-border-radius:2px;border-radius:2px;background: url(style_z.png);background-position: -88px -1085px;}
#lottery table td a:hover{color:#fdcdce;background:url(style_z.png);background-position: -88px -1270px;text-decoration:none;}
#lottery table td.active{background: url(style_z.png);background-position:-88px -900px;}
.lottery{font-family:'Microsoft Yahei','Lucida Grande',Helvetica,Arial,sans-serif;}
.lottery dt{padding:5px;}
.lottery dt input{border:1px solid #ddd;padding:8px 10px;width:160px;margin-left:10px;}
.new-server{position: absolute;left: -20px;bottom: 20px;z-index: 5;width: 419px;height: 32px;background: url("i-new-server.png") no-repeat;color: #fff;font-size: 12px;line-height: 32px;text-align: center;}
#foot {height: 100px;background: #141615;text-align: center;line-height: 100px;font-size: 13px;color: #777;}